Cribl Lake 4.11.1, a maintenance release, includes an enhancement and bug fixes.

Important Changes

New Cribl.Cloud Domain Rollback

In our previous release, we announced a plan to begin migrating Cribl.Cloud Organizations to a new unified domain (https://app.cribl.cloud/). After evaluating customer feedback and internal considerations, we’ve decided not to move forward with this domain migration.

Your Cribl.Cloud environment will continue to operate under the existing URLs you’ve always used — there is no change to login or portal access. The previously communicated domain (app.cribl.cloud) will not be adopted, and no redirects will be implemented.

This rollback requires no action on your part. All existing functionality and URLs remain unchanged.

New Features

This release includes the following enhancements.

Maximum Retention Period Increased to 10 Years

Cribl Lake now supports retention periods of up to 10 years.

Corrections

This release includes the following fixes.

IDDescription
SEARCH-9247Prevents Cribl Search coordinator time from being billed on Lakehouse-satisfied searches.
LAKE-729Lakehouses can now accept incoming events up to 1 MB in size, increased from 50 KB.
